The ways in which conflict is presented in the novels ‘Birdsong’ by Sebastian Faulks and ‘A Farewell to Arms’ by Ernest Hemingway
In the novels ‘Birdsong’ by Sebastian Faulks and ‘A Farewell to Arms’ by Ernest Hemingway many different types of conflict are presented, such as physical, psychological and religious, through a variety of scenarios. Being a war novel, the most … Continue reading
